When confronted with two, or all three Compagnie fonts, readers will not necessarily realize they are part of the same series. Compagnie I is not the condensed version of Compagnie II, for instance, nor is Compagnie III an extended variant – even though it is wide. Unlike a typical family, the widths are not three instances of a common idiom. Yet, it is nearly as protean. And then there is Compagnie. Like Kinckq, it is a small family inspired by display types from the 19th century.Ĭompagnie is perhaps better described as a collection of three fonts with different widths.
